If you run out of one then you have to choose out of the other two types you have left.

Also, every car is required to race on two different compounds (soft-hard, medium-hard, or soft-medium) during the race. This restriction is waived if it is a wet race. In years past, teams were able to choose their tire allocation, but this season every team gets the same number of soft, medium, and hard tires. Another thing to note is that teams have to start the race with the tires they used in Quali 2. So some take a gamble with going on a harder compound and try to get to Q3 so they can do a longer first stint before pitting in the race.
